カードUIを自動生成するJavaScriptテンプレート「griddles.js」のdevバージョンが、Mobile Chrome Apps のUIとしても使えるようになりました。また、Chrome Appsで使用するための設定も、より簡単になりました。
How To Use
GitHubからソースコードをcloneしてディレクトリを移動
git clone https://github.com/daiz713/griddles cd griddles/
したあとに、ターミナルで以下のシェルスクリプトを実行すると、自動でgriddlesパッケージが生成されます。
For Chrome Apps
ホームディレクトリのgriddles-packages
フォルダ内に、MyChromeApp
パッケージが生成されます。
sh grd.sh create MyChromeApp -dev -chromeapp
- Google Chrome で chrome://extensions/ にアクセスし、ページ上部の「パッケージ化されていない拡張機能を読み込む...」ボタンをクリックし、先ほど生成された
MyChromeApp
フォルダを選択すればChrome Appとして実行することができます。
For Mobile Chrome Apps
ホームディレクトリのgriddles-packages
フォルダ内に、MyMobileChromeApp
パッケージが生成されます。
sh grd.sh create MyMobileChromeApp -dev -chromeapp
- コマンド
cca create YourApp
で生成した*1プロジェクトフォルダ内のwww
フォルダのなかに、MyMobileChromeApp
をフォルダごとコピーします。 - そして、
www
フォルダ内の background.js のコード中の "index.html" を "MyMobileChromeApp/index.html" と書き換えてください。 - ターミナルで
cca run android
を実行すると、端末にChrome Appがインストールされます。
For Web Pages
ホームディレクトリのgriddles-packages
フォルダ内に、MyWebPage
パッケージが生成されます。
sh grd.sh create MyWebPage -dev
MyWebPage
フォルダ内の index.html が生成されたページです。